Thanks, - Dan On Aug 29, 3:57 am, David Anderson <[email protected]> wrote: > First of all, I would just like to point out that mm w does not > represent Google, in case there was any confusion on that matter. > > As for your banning, you are correct: you were banned because you > hosted content that is not open source. This is a violation of the > Terms of Service you agreed to when you created the projects. > Furthermore, looking at the data, it seems that even if it were open > source, it's not an open source *project*. You were just using Google > Code as a drop box for data you needed to put on the internet. > > I've said this many times before, but I'll repeat: Google Code is a > platform for hosting open source projects. If you are not hosting a > project, or if you want to serve non-open-source content, you should > not use Google Code. Doing so is a violation of ToS, and will result > in a ban. This also applies to things like putting some personal data > files under an open source license on Google Code: that is not a > project, it's a disguised public "internet drive", and that is simply > not what Google Code does. Other companies provide such "internet > drive" services, and for those uses, you should use those services. > > I have unbanned your account.
